Summary:A measurement of the parity-violating decay asymmetry parameter, α[subscript b], and the helicity amplitudes for the decay Λ[0 over b] → J/ψ(μ[superscript +]μ[superscript −])Λ[superscript 0](pπ[superscript −]) is reported. The analysis is based on 1400 Λ[0 over b] and [bar over Λ][0 over b] baryons selected in 4.6  fb[superscript −1] of proton–proton collision data with a center-of-mass energy of 7 TeV recorded by the ATLAS experiment at the LHC. By combining the Λ[0 over b] and [bar over Λ][0 over b] samples under the assumption of CP conservation, the value of α[subscript b] is measured to be 0.30 ± 0.16(stat) ± 0.06(syst). This measurement provides a test of theoretical models based on perturbative QCD or heavy-quark effective theory.
